Web8 dec. 2024 · Although Bell's palsy is by definition an idiopathic disease, mounting evidence shows that several viral infections are related to it. Most studies have shown that Bell's palsy is related to the immune response after a viral infection, and it usually occurs 1-2 weeks after a viral infection. Web16 apr. 2024 · Most studies suggest that Bell’s palsy is related to an immune response after virus infection. Bell’s palsy usually occurs 1-2 weeks after virus infection, which might be an autoimmune demyelination disease following virus infection [ 2 - 4 ].
